Once you have secured your supply, how can you effectively integrate these concentrations into your workflow?
If you have a 50% stock solution but need a 10% solution for your reaction, always follow the “add acid to water” (or solute to solvent) rule. Using a calibrated dilution station or a proportional pump can ensure that your end-use concentration remains consistent, which is vital for quality control in manufacturing.
Chemicals at this concentration level often have specific temperature requirements. For example, 50% Hydrogen Peroxide must be kept in vented containers to prevent pressure buildup from oxygen release. Ensure your storage area is cool, dry, and well-ventilated.
Using a “First-In, First-Out” (FIFO) system is critical. While 45%–50% solutions are stable, they do have shelf lives, particularly those that are sensitive to light or ambient heat. Periodically check your stock, verify the concentration with a handheld refractometer or titration kit, and discard any material past its expiration date.

At 45%–50% concentration, most chemicals are classified as hazardous. They can cause skin burns, respiratory irritation, or react violently with other substances. Always wear appropriate PPE and consult the SDS.
For lab-level verification, titration is the gold standard. For field-level checking, refractometers are commonly used for specific chemicals like NaOH or KOH solutions to approximate concentration based on density.
